Ruchika


Ruchika Girhotra a budding young tennis Player was molested by SPS Rathore, the ex DIG of Haryana Police in August 1990. The Girl and her family were constantly harrased by the Police on flimsy grounds to withdraw the allegations.Traumatised by the harrasments and by the guilt factor Ruchika ended her life.The molestation was witnessed by one of Ruchika's close friends Aradhana, who testified before the judiciary which resulted in SPS Rathore being sentenced to 6 Months Rigorous(???) imprisonment and a fine of Rs.1,000/-.
